Robert L. DiNardo, 87, passed away peacefully at home on Tuesday July 22, 2025. He was born in Schenectady on January 19, 1938 to the late Silvino “Sam” and Lena Pilla DiNardo. He was a graduate of Nott Terrace High School and became a remedial math teacher for the Schenectady City School District. Robert served in the US Army from 1957 to 1959. He enjoyed time with his loved ones. He was a Lions Club member and a bowler. He wrote poetry, and loved drawing. In addition to his parents, he was predeceased by his brother, Peter DiNardo.

Robert is survived by his wife, Ann C. Andriano DiNardo; his children, Robert J. DiNardo and Lisa M. Croce; his grandsons, Vincent and Dominic Croce; and his sister, Elaine Williams.

Calling hours will be held on Tuesday July 29th from 9am to 11am at Our Lady Queen of Peace Church, Princetown Rd, Rotterdam, followed by a Mass of Christian Burial at 11am. He will then be interred in St. Anthony’s Cemetery, Glenville. Arrangements by DeMarco Stone Funeral Home, Rotterdam. Condolences can be posted at demarcostonefuneralhome.com.
